Who is Thomas Brassey?

Thomas Brassey (1805–1870) was an English civil engineering contractor who became one of the most prominent railway contractors in the world during the 19th century. Born in Buerton, Cheshire, Brassey's career in construction and engineering began when he was relatively young, and he rose to prominence with his involvement in the construction of railways both in the United Kingdom and internationally.

Brassey's contributions to the railway industry were extensive. He was involved in the construction of many major railway projects both in Britain and abroad, contributing to projects in Europe, Canada, Australia, South America, and India. His work often involved building complete railways, including everything from earthworks and bridges to stations and tracks.

His methods of work typically included employing large workforces and pioneering new construction techniques, which contributed to the efficiency and quality of his railway projects. Brassey's achievements helped standardize certain construction practices and left a lasting impact on the civil engineering field.

By the time of his death, Brassey had constructed over one-third of the railways in the British Isles and one-tenth of the railways in the world at that time, asserting his role as a key figure in the expansion of railway infrastructure during the 19th century. His work not only transformed the physical landscape but also significantly influenced the global economy by improving transportation networks and facilitating more efficient trade and movement of people.
